Novaris SSP6A-26-G Surge Protector 4.8kA 9.6kA 26VDC TS35 IP20

Product Code: SSP6A-26-G

  • Protects signal lines up to 26 VDC
  • Handles 4.8 kA per line, 9.6 kA common mode
  • Compact size: 7 mm width, DIN Rail mountable
  • Fast response time under 5 ns
  • Operates in -40 to 70°C temperature range

Specifications

Product Type Surge Protector
Brand NOVARIS
Base Type G Direct Earthing
Capacitance 28 nF
Connection Type Series
Degree of Protection IP20
Depth 68 mm
Height 102 mm
Humidity 5-95%
Material Polycarbonate
Modes of Protection Transverse and Common Modes
Mounting Type TS35 DIN Rail
Number of Lines 1 pair
Operational Temperature -40 to 70 deg C
Rated Current 4.8 kA (Per Line), 9.6 kA (Common Mode)
Rated Voltage 26 VDC
Resistance 0.02 Ohm
Response Time <5 ns
Standards and Approvals IEC 61643-21:2012, AS/NZS 1768:2007, UL 1499 3rd Edition and UL 497B, ITU-T K.44: 2012, AS/CA S008:2010, AS/NZS 4117:1999
Tightening Torque 0.5 N-m
Voltage Protection Level 55 V
Weight 35 g
Width 7 mm
